Output 109c4c61bfdd0beea140decdabc631e279ebef3b5ddfe5224dc9a4f9121c5f78:24

value
105882
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51609153a388231b18e58175aecc3682a42606a4 OP_EQUAL
address
397JLiqpG7zv4JAzzwTE7XCKrb7nV764Bj
transaction
109c4c61bfdd0beea140decdabc631e279ebef3b5ddfe5224dc9a4f9121c5f78